D-BUS people, do you think that this is a good time and task to start
integrating D-BUS into GNOME?
I think that this could be very cool for some upcoming stuff:
* presentation
A presentation program can easily tell those idle-monitors to stop
listening to idle events ("start screensaver", "put monitor to
standby mode") because this would be quite annoying if happening
during a talk.
* multimedia
Totem could do the same stuff when playing a movie (imagine LOTR:
there's lots of lots of idle time).
Rhythmbox could easily plug in a visualization screensaver which
might be cool if one's using his GNOME desktop to play music at
a party.
As I promised to work on battfink, I'd like to get some advice from the
D-BUS people on how things should work. And I'd love to start hacking on
the idle-time-screensaver-power-management-stuff (this could remove some
duplication in xscreensaver/battfink).
